Dec 2024:
Detyens Shipyards Inc.,* North Charleston, South Carolina, is awarded an $18,690,259 firm-fixed-price contract (N3220525C4132) for a 131-calendar day shipyard availability for the regular overhaul and dry docking of Military Sealift Command’s fleet replenishment oiler USNS Patuxent (T-AO 201). This contract includes a base work package and four unexercised options for additional work and time which, if exercised, would increase the cumulative value of this contract to $19,162,027. Work will be performed in North Charleston, South Carolina, beginning March 22, 2025, and is expected to be completed by July 30, 2025. Working capital funds (Navy) in the amount of $18,690,259 are obligated for fiscal 2025 and will not expire at the end of the fiscal year. This contract was a small business set-aside solicited via the sam.gov website and four offers received. Military Sealift Command, Norfolk, Virginia, is the contracting activity (N3220525C4132).
